In 2021, Elkhart, IL had a population of 505 people with a median age of 44.7 and a median household income of $77,500. Between 2020 and 2021 the population of Elkhart, IL grew from 459 to 505, a 10% increase and its median household income grew from $69,219 to $77,500, a 12% increase.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Elkhart, IL are White (Non-Hispanic) (90.3%), Two+ (Non-Hispanic) (4.16%), Two+ (Hispanic) (3.96%), White (Hispanic) (1.19%), and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(0.198%).
None of the households in Elkhart, IL re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
100% of the residents in Elkhart, IL are U.S. citizens.
In 2021, the median property value in Elkhart, IL was $107,000, and the homeownership rate was 85.3%.
Most people in Elkhart, IL dr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 23.3 minutes. The average car ownership in Elkhart, IL was 2 cars per household.
